The Puffy Monarch is Puffy's top-of-the-line ultra-luxury hybrid, and the plushest, most heavily layered mattress in their lineup. Like the Royal, it's built as a “2-in-1” mattress - a deep, contouring comfort system on top over a firmer, more structured base - but the Monarch goes further with 12 layers, a 16" profile, alpaca wool filling, and a dedicated latex response layer for added bounce-back under the plush top. It sits in the medium-soft range, generally cited around 4 to 5 out of 10 on the firmness scale. This is Puffy's flagship model: the one built for sleepers who want the deepest, most cushioned feel on the floor without sacrificing structure, cooling, or edge support. Note that the Monarch isn't offered in Twin or Full sizes.

Feel & Firmness

  • Firmness Level: The Puffy Monarch sits in the medium-soft range, generally around 4 to 5 out of 10. As with the Royal, Puffy doesn't publish a single official number, and outside testers land in a fairly wide band, so treat this as an approximate range. It's the plushest mattress we carry - softer than the Royal and noticeably softer than any of the Helix models.
  • Feel Description: The comfort system is deep and slow to compress - alpaca wool, a fiber quilt, and multiple foam layers create a full-body sink that most closely resembles a high-end memory foam bed. The Monarch's added latex response layer sets it apart from the Royal here: latex compresses and recovers faster than foam, so even at this depth of sink the surface feels a bit more buoyant and less “stuck” than a pure memory-foam plush bed. The coil base underneath still provides real structure, so you settle into the plush layers rather than sinking through them.
  • Our Take: The Monarch is the most evenly rated mattress in our showroom, at 8.5 across every category we track. That consistency reflects its position as Puffy's flagship: premium materials at every layer, from the moisture-wicking TENCEL™ cover down to the firm core support foam. Support in particular stands out relative to the Royal - the added latex layer and thicker overall build mean the Monarch holds up better for heavier sleepers and doesn't trade support for plushness the way some deep-sink mattresses do.

Construction & Materials

Height: 16" 

Design: Ultra-luxury 12-layer hybrid with alpaca wool, a latex response layer, and zoned support foam over pocketed coils. Cool TENCEL™ quilted cover standard. Lifetime Warranty. Assembled in the USA.

Layer Breakdown

  • Cool Quilted Cover with TENCEL™: A quilted cover built with TENCEL™ fibers, designed to absorb significantly more moisture than cotton and wick it away faster, keeping the surface dry and cool to the touch.
  • Alpaca Wool Filling: A natural wool fill layer that regulates temperature and wicks moisture, adding to the Monarch's cooler, drier sleep surface relative to an all-foam bed.
  • Comfort Quilt Fiber Layer: A soft fiber layer beneath the cover that adds initial cushioning and supports airflow near the surface.
  • Full-Body Pressure Relief Layer: A dedicated foam layer that spreads pressure relief evenly across the body, not just at the shoulders and hips.
  • Plush Contouring Layer: A contouring foam layer that begins the mattress's deep, body-hugging sink before the denser layers below.
  • Enhanced Support Layer: An added support foam layer, unique to the Monarch's build, that reinforces the transition between the plush comfort system and the responsive latex layer beneath it.
  • Monarch Latex Response Layer: A latex layer that compresses and recovers faster than foam, adding responsiveness and bounce-back that keeps the plush top from feeling flat or slow to move on.
  • Reflexive Memory Foam: A responsive memory foam layer that contours to pressure points while recovering more quickly than traditional slow-response memory foam.
  • Cloud Breeze™ Technology: A channeled, zoned foam layer that adds targeted support and airflow - firmer under the hips and lumbar, softer at the shoulders.
  • Contour-Adapt Coils: Zoned, individually pocketed coils that provide the mattress's core structural support and edge stability.
  • Firm Core Support Foam: A dense foundational foam layer beneath the coils that stabilizes the mattress and supports its long-term structure.
  • Grip Base Cover: A non-slip base layer that keeps the mattress in place on your foundation or frame.

Why It Matters: The Monarch's 12-layer build adds two things the Royal doesn't have: alpaca wool for natural temperature regulation, and a dedicated latex response layer for faster recovery under the plush top. Together they're why the Monarch rates a half-point higher than the Royal on support and durability without giving up any pressure relief - the latex layer in particular is what keeps a very deep-sink mattress from feeling unsupportive over time.

Performance Breakdown

CategoryOur RatingSummary
Pressure Relief8.5 / 10Outstanding. The full-body pressure relief layer, plush contouring layer, and alpaca wool combine for the deepest, most even pressure relief in the showroom, especially for side sleepers.
Cooling8.5 / 10Excellent. The TENCEL™ cover and alpaca wool actively pull moisture and heat away from the surface, and the Cloud Breeze™ layer adds airflow channels through the foam - a meaningful advantage on a bed this thick and deep-sinking.
Support8.0 / 10Excellent, and the Monarch's strongest differentiator from the Royal. The added latex response layer and enhanced support foam mean the mattress holds structure well even under significant sink, which is unusual for a mattress this plush.
Motion Isolation8.5 / 10Excellent. The thick, multi-layer foam and wool comfort system absorbs movement thoroughly before it reaches the coil layer - a strong pick for couples or light sleepers.
Edge Support8.5 / 10Excellent. The pocketed coil base and firm foam encasement hold the perimeter well despite the mattress's overall plushness, so the usable sleep surface extends close to the edge.
Ease of Movement8.5 / 10Very good, and better than most mattresses this plush thanks to the latex response layer's quicker recovery - though sleepers coming from a firm mattress will still notice more sink than they're used to.

Final Verdict

The Puffy Monarch is Puffy's flagship ultra-luxury hybrid - a 12-layer, 16" mattress built around alpaca wool, a dedicated latex response layer, and a deep, plush comfort system over a structured coil base. It's the most evenly rated mattress in our showroom, scoring 8.5 across every category, and it edges out the Royal on support and durability thanks to the added latex layer. For sleepers who want the deepest, most premium feel available and are willing to pay for it, the Monarch is the strongest recommendation on the floor.

Best For

  • Side sleepers who want the deepest, most even pressure relief in the showroom
  • Back sleepers who want a plush feel without giving up real lumbar support
  • Sleepers who want the most premium materials available - alpaca wool, TENCEL™, and latex
  • Anyone comparing the Royal and Monarch who wants more structure and bounce-back at the top of the price range

Not Ideal For

  • Stomach sleepers - the deep sink can let the hips drop below the shoulders
  • Sleepers who want a firm or minimal-sink surface
  • Shoppers who need a Twin or Full size - the Monarch isn't offered in those sizes
  • Budget-conscious shoppers - this is Puffy's most expensive model, and the Royal offers much of the same comfort profile for less
